SNMP Configuration (Optional)

To operate in conjunction with an SNMP manager, the SNMP agent must be configured.

To configure the SNMP agent, carry out the following procedures in "admin" Operation mode.

Command

Task

XG2600# configure

Switch to Configuration mode.

XG2600(config)# snmp service on

Enable SNMP function.

XG2600(config)# snmp agent contact SYSTEM-
CONTAC

Set the swith's contact (SYSTEM-CONTACT).

XG2600(config)# snmp agent location SYSTEM-
LOCATION

Set the swith's location (SYSTEM-LOCATION).

XG2600(config)# snmp agent address A.B.C.D

Set the SNMP agent address. This setting is also used for the local
address at trap transmission.
Make sure to set it when using the SNMP agent function

XG2600(config)# snmp manager 0 A.B.C.D
COMMUNIT-YNAME v2c disable

Set the IP address (host name) of the SNMP manager, the commu-
nity name, sending SNMPv2 traps, and disabling writing. if the SNMP
trap notification is enabled.

XG2600(config)# commit

Apply the configuration.

XG2600(config)# save

Save the configuration.

XG2600(config)# exit

Switch to Operation mode.
